Polish- Polish chickens have a beautiful crest of feathers and a small v-shaped comb. Sometimes they are called top hat chickens. There are bearded and non-bearded varieties and several different colors. Polish can have frizzle or smooth feathers. They lay a medium sized white eggs. I love all the different color varieties and at one point I think I had them all, lol. I have narrowed my flock down to my favorites: Silver laced and Tolbunt. We have smooth and frizzle feathered Polish in both varieties.
